Québec, Canada based Post-Progressive Rock project Passage have unveiled the official full stream for their sixth studio album, “L’Absence,” released on September 19 2025.

“L’Absence” portrays the loss of a loved one as much from the point of view of the person who has crossed over into the afterlife, alone into the unknown, as from that of those who remain powerless in the face of the imminent end. The absence sometimes weighs heavily, but often gives way over time to a nostalgia where tears coexist with acceptance and resilience.
It would be difficult to categorize Passage’s music into a single style, given the wide range of sonic textures and emotions. The music is instrumental, Avant-garde, Progressive, very soaring, sometimes filled with hope and reverie, sometimes sailing into sadder waters. “L’Absence” was composed like a film score, as one long piece of music divided into several chapters. This monolithic piece is heavily influenced by film music, with strings, piano, choirs and orchestration intermingling with traditional Rock instruments such as guitar, bass, and drums.
